What are primary and secondary air pollutants with examples?

Primary air pollutants: Pollutants that are formed and emitted directly from particular sources. Examples are particulates, carbon monoxide, nitrogen oxide, and sulfur oxide. Secondary air pollutants: Pollutants that are formed in the lower atmosphere by chemical reactions.

What is a secondary air pollution?

Secondary air pollution is pollution caused by reactions in air already polluted by primary emissions (from factories, automobiles and so forth). An example of secondary air pollution is photochemical smog.

What are secondary pollutants examples?

Examples of a secondary pollutant include ozone, which is formed when hydrocarbons (HC) and nitrogen oxides (NOx) combine in the presence of sunlight; NO2, which is formed as NO combines with oxygen in the air; and acid rain, which is formed when sulfur dioxide or nitrogen oxides react with water.

Is a secondary pollutant?

Secondary pollutants are pollutants which form in the atmosphere. These pollutants are not emitted directly from a source (like vehicles or power plants). Photochemical smog is made up of various secondary pollutants like ozone, peroxyacyl nitrates (PANs), and nitric acid (seen in Figure 2).

Is Pan a secondary pollutant?

Peroxyacetyl nitrate (PAN) and ozone are the two important secondary photochemical air pollutants found in the urban at- mosphere (1-3). Of the two, PAN is the more useful indicator of photochemical reactions in polluted air as, unlike ozone, it appears to have no large natural source (2-7).
